Volunteer Event Internship Opportunity

We're looking for a superstar to join the Fifeshire Foundation team as we prepare for two of our key events, The Big Give and our Charity Golf Day.

This is an exciting opportunity to gain hands-on event management experience while supporting a well-respected local charity. The role would suit a student or emerging professional studying events, marketing, communications, social sciences, or a related field who is keen to build practical skills and make a real community impact.

The volunteer position will run from October to December, and again from early January through to the end of March. We are open to splitting the opportunity into two separate internships, with one person supporting each event.

The role will be part-time (approximately 20 hours per week) during the planning and post-event stages, increasing to full-time during event delivery periods.

You'll have the opportunity to work alongside the Fifeshire Foundation team and dedicated Trustees and volunteers, gaining valuable experience in event coordination, marketing, fundraising, stakeholder engagement, and project management. It's a fantastic chance to learn from experienced professionals while making a real difference in our community.
